1. Subclass 820 & Subclass 801 (Onshore Partner Visa)
For applicants who are already in Australia at the time of application.
Key Features:
Apply while in Australia
Temporary visa (820) granted first
Permanent visa (801) assessed approximately 2 years after initial application
Full work rights
Access to Medicare
Include dependent children
Eligibility Requirements:
Genuine and continuing relationship
Married or in a de facto relationship (usually 12 months unless exempt)
Sponsor must be an Australian citizen, permanent resident, or eligible NZ citizen
Meet health and character requirements
2. Subclass 309 & Subclass 100 (Offshore Partner Visa)
For applicants applying from outside Australia.
Key Features:
Apply from outside Australia
Temporary visa (309) granted first
Permanent visa (100) granted after assessment period
Full work and study rights in Australia
3. Prospective Marriage Visa – Subclass 300
The Subclass 300 visa allows a fiancé(e) of an Australian citizen or permanent resident to enter Australia to marry their partner.
Key Features:
Valid for up to 9–15 months
Applicant must marry sponsor within visa validity
After marriage, eligible to apply for Subclass 820/801
Work rights in Australia
